ENGINEERING DEPARTMENT MANAGER

Corporate Environmental Risk Management (CERM)

ENGINEERING DEPARTMENT MANAGER

Tucker, GA
Full Time
Paid
  • Responsibilities

    ESSENTIAL DUTIES:

    • Responsible for Profit and Loss for the Department
    • Coordinate and direct project managers to determine scope, complexity, planning, and scheduling requirements of projects
    • Prospective Client engagement, acquisition and management. Assign department personnel to provide engineering and technical support in the specific area
    • Determine personnel needed with most appropriate individual qualifications and prepares manpower and cost estimates of department as required
    • Ensure the quality, accuracy, and completeness of departmental work; compliance with established standards, procedures, codes and ordinances; adherence to design and project schedules; and provides adequate training, technical and administrative guidance, and instruction to personnel with the department
    • Manage various personnel functions, including, but not limited to, hiring, performance appraisal, salary position recommendations, and employee development
    • Plan and schedule work for the department ensuring the proper and effective distribution of assignments and manpower, space, and facilities for subsequent performance of duties
    • Analyze fiscal requirements of the department, including staffing, equipment and related needs; prepare budgetary recommendations; monitor, verify and reconcile expenditure of budgeted funds
    • Develop and on approval implement departmental policies and technical standards and procedures; assist in the development and coordination of divisional and inter­ departmental policies, procedures, and standards.
    • Prepare regular and special reports and analyzes, setting forth progress, adverse trends, and appropriate recommendations or conclusions.
    • Keep abreast of current changes and developments in codes and ordinances which affect departmental activities and informs department staff of same.
    • Perform other related duties incidental to the work described herein
